About Yakult Honsha Co.,Ltd.
Yakult Honsha Co, Ltd. is a Japanese multinational corporation best known for its flagship probiotic beverage, Yakult. Founded in 1935 by microbiologist Dr. Minoru Shirota, the company pioneered the development of the Lactobacillus casei Shirota strain, which remains at the core of its functional dairy products. Over the decades, Yakult Honsha has expanded its portfolio to include a range of fermented milk drinks, nutritional supplements, and related health?oriented foods.
